1993 Daihatsu Applause vs. 2006 Isuzu KB

To start off, 2006 Isuzu KB is newer by 13 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1993 Daihatsu Applause.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1993 Daihatsu Applause would be higher. At 3,494 cc, 2006 Isuzu KB is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2006 Isuzu KB (197 HP @ 5400 RPM) has 95 more horse power than 1993 Daihatsu Applause. (102 HP @ 6000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2006 Isuzu KB should accelerate faster than 1993 Daihatsu Applause.

Because 2006 Isuzu KB is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 2006 Isuzu KB.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1993 Daihatsu Applause,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2006 Isuzu KB (281 Nm) has 147 more torque (in Nm) than 1993 Daihatsu Applause. (134 Nm). This means 2006 Isuzu KB will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1993 Daihatsu Applause.

Compare all specifications:

1993 Daihatsu Applause 2006 Isuzu KB
Make Daihatsu Isuzu
Model Applause KB
Year Released 1993 2006
Body Type Hatchback Pickup
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 1589 cc 3494 cc
Horse Power 102 HP 197 HP
Engine RPM 6000 RPM 5400 RPM
Torque 134 Nm 281 Nm
Engine Bore Size 76 mm 93.4 mm
Engine Stroke Size 87.6 mm 85 mm
Drive Type Front Rear
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Seats 5 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 5 doors 4 doors
Vehicle Length 4280 mm 4910 mm
Vehicle Width 1670 mm 1810 mm
Vehicle Height 1380 mm 1740 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 40 L 76 L
